Huizenga’s campaign paid his brother’s business $400,000 as he sold the congressman’s condos

Republican U.S. Rep. Bill Huizenga’s campaign has paid more than $400,000 to a company owned by his brother, who has simultaneously worked as a full-time real estate agent and helped sell luxury condos owned by Huizenga and his wife.

Michigan Republicans face heat over utility donations as DTE and Consumers seek rate hikes

As Michigan’s two largest utilities seek nearly $1 billion in electric rate hikes, a climate advocacy group is calling attention to campaign donations from the utility industry to two Republican congressmen who supported President Trump’s sweeping tax and spending law.
